Anti-inflammatory effects of phytocannabinoids and terpenes on inflamed Tregs and Th17 cells in vitro.

Abstract

AIMS

Phytocannabinoids and terpenes from Cannabis sativa have demonstrated limited anti-inflammatory and analgesic effects in several inflammatory conditions. In the current study, we test the hypothesis that phytocannabinoids exert immunomodulatory effects in vitro by decreasing inflammatory cytokine expression and activation.

KEY METHODS

CD3/CD28 and lipopolysaccharide activated peripheral blood mononuclear cells (PBMCs) from healthy donors (n = 6) were treated with phytocannabinoid compounds and terpenes in vitro. Flow cytometry was used to determine regulatory T cell (Treg) and T helper 17 (Th17) cell responses to treatments. Cell pellets were harvested for qRT-PCR gene expression analysis of cytokines, cell activation markers, and inflammation-related receptors. Cell culture supernatants were analysed by ELISA to quantify IL-6, TNF-α and IL-10 secretion.

MAIN FINDINGS

In an initial screen of 20 μM cannabinoids and terpenes which were coded to blind investigators, cannabigerol (GL4a), caryophyllene oxide (GL5a) and gamma-terpinene (GL6a) significantly reduced cytotoxicity and gene expression levels of IL6, IL10, TNF, TRPV1, CNR1, HTR1A, FOXP3, RORC and NFKΒ1. Tetrahydrocannabinol (GL7a) suppression of T cell activation was associated with downregulation of RORC and NFKΒ1 gene expression and reduced IL-6 (p < 0.0001) and IL10 (p < 0.01) secretion. Cannabidiol (GL1b) significantly suppressed activation of Tregs (p < 0.05) and Th17 cells (p < 0.05) in a follow-on in vitro dose-response study. IL-6 (p < 0.01) and IL-10 (p < 0.01) secretion was significantly reduced with 50 μM cannabidiol.

SIGNIFICANCE

The study provides the first evidence that cannabidiol and tetrahydrocannabinol suppress extracellular expression of both anti- and pro-inflammatory cytokines in an in vitro PBMC model of inflammation.

摘要

目的

大麻中的植物大麻素和萜烯已在多种炎症情况下显示出有限的抗炎和镇痛作用。在目前的研究中,我们通过降低炎症细胞因子的表达和激活来检验植物大麻素在体外发挥免疫调节作用的假设。

方法

用植物大麻素化合物和萜烯处理来自健康供体(n=6)的 CD3/CD28 和脂多糖激活的外周血单核细胞(PBMC)。流式细胞术用于确定调节性 T 细胞(Treg)和辅助性 T 细胞 17(Th17)对治疗的反应。收集细胞沉淀进行细胞因子、细胞激活标志物和炎症相关受体的 qRT-PCR 基因表达分析。通过 ELISA 分析细胞培养上清液以定量测定 IL-6、TNF-α 和 IL-10 的分泌。

主要发现

在对 20μM 大麻素和萜烯的初始筛选中,大麻二酚(GL4a)、石竹烯氧化物(GL5a)和γ-松油烯(GL6a)显著降低了细胞毒性和 IL6、IL10、TNF、TRPV1、CNR1、HTR1A、FOXP3、RORC 和 NFKΒ1 的基因表达水平。四氢大麻醇(GL7a)对 T 细胞激活的抑制作用与 RORC 和 NFKΒ1 基因表达的下调以及 IL-6(p<0.0001)和 IL10(p<0.01)分泌的减少有关。在后续的体外剂量反应研究中,大麻二酚(GL1b)显著抑制了 Treg(p<0.05)和 Th17 细胞(p<0.05)的激活。50μM 大麻二酚显著降低了 IL-6(p<0.01)和 IL-10(p<0.01)的分泌。

意义

该研究首次提供了证据,证明大麻二酚和四氢大麻醇在体外炎症 PBMC 模型中抑制了抗和促炎细胞因子的细胞外表达。
